Electrical Control Technicians are responsible for performing repairs and preventive maintenance of facility equipment and machinery to maintain optimal up time of production equipment. They may perform wiring, plumbing, electrical or mechanical maintenance repair work and installation.

The WorldSkills Australia Electrical Control Competition is designed to assess Competitors on their knowledge of practical and circuit design work, VSD set up, wiring installation, fault finding, PLC programming and how to complete an electrical wiring speed test. Knowledge of AS/NZS 3000 and AS/NZS 3008 will need to be applied to all aspects of the competition.
